A fast historical past of charred lumber

The approach for charring lumber comes from Japan, and was common within the Edo interval as a means of preserving wooden, particularly for exterior siding. The method of charring wooden, known as yakisugi in Japanese, and also known as “shou sugi ban” within the U.S., could be achieved by way of conventional methods, or fashionable strategies that borrow from the older improvements.

Charred timber is extra sturdy

When the skin of a chunk of lumber is heated up, the strands of the wooden grain shrink and fuse, making a tighter, tougher outer shell to the board. Along with making for a denser materials, charring additionally permits it to extra successfully repel water. This elevated sturdiness and water resistance makes it an particularly good type of siding to make use of in damp environments.

Charred lumber is much less inclined to rot

Because the technique of charring kills the micro organism that causes rot on the floor of lumber and makes it extra water-proof, it may stop your lumber from rotting for for much longer than another pure ending methods. Charring creates carbon on the skin of lumber, primarily masking it in a skinny layer of antimicrobial charcoal. And since charcoal decomposes much less rapidly than wooden, it may additional assist stop rot.

Charred timber wants restricted upkeep to retain its colour

Lumber that’s charred gently on the skin will hold its colour for over 100 years if it is correctly maintained and re-oiled each 5 to 10 years. In the event you choose a weathered look, you may permit a patina to kind, however the colour will change over time. In the event you choose a darker brown look, oil must be utilized to maintain the colour from altering.

You may char your individual lumber

In case you have particular wants on your mission and wish to avoid wasting cash on a customized end result, you may char your individual lumber utilizing a torch or a warmth gun—however remember that to ensure that your lumber to take care of its structural integrity, you could make certain to solely char the skin. Charring an excessive amount of will really burn the wooden, really lowering its energy by degrading the underlying construction of the wooden grain. As all the time, put on the correct security gear, together with gloves and security glasses, if you’re utilizing instruments, and all the time hold flames away from buildings and dry brush.
